We propose a stealthy clean-label video backdoor attack against Deep Learning
(DL)-based models aiming at detecting a particular class of spoofing attacks,
namely video rebroadcast attacks. The injected backdoor does not affect
spoofing detection in normal conditions, but induces a misclassification in the
presence of a specific triggering signal. The proposed backdoor relies on a
temporal trigger altering the average chrominance of the video sequence. The
backdoor signal is designed by taking into account the peculiarities of the
